Could Texans go defense with No. 2 pick? DeMeco Ryans says 'everything starts up front.'

and said executives in his position typically have three to four players they’d be happy to select.

The defensive edge is also one of Houston’s most pressing needs. They only have three defensive ends under contract who totaled more than five percent of the team’s total defensive snaps last season, and the contracts of Jonathan Greenard, Jerry Hughes and Mario Addison all expire after the 2023 campaign. “Everything starts up front,” Ryans said Wednesday at the combine. “It’s definitely a priority to address the defensive line and the offensive line. I think on both sides, the teams that are successful. , , they’re in the Super Bowl. Their fronts were outstanding — offensively and defensively. If we want to play in February, we have to make sure our fronts are dominant on both sides.”

“You saw when we acquired Jimmy,” Ryans said. “Toward the end of the year, you saw a quarterback came in and we won five straight games to end the season because we added a very talented guy at the quarterback position. So, it just teaches you that when you do have a bona fide quarterback, it helps you win games, it helps you be successful.”
